One of our central pillars of achieving high quality customer service is to ensure we offer real clarity for staff, customers and other stakeholders about how we categorise and deliver fixes, we do this with SLA’s.
SLA stands for ‘Service Level Agreement’ which defines the level of service we promise to deliver to our customers when they purchase a product or service from us. We believe it is best practise to offer our clients SLA’s to allow you to have clarity and our team to have industry leading goals in fixing faults for our clients.
At The VoIP Shop we have one set of SLA’s for all our customers so that we have a fair support and ticketing process.
We maintain a high number of engineer and service staff on call to deal with customer problems and aim to start working on them as quickly as possible. If however we get a sudden influx of work then we need to be able to prioritise faults so we can deal with the most critical first.

Once we have defined the levels of Urgency and Impact we apply our priority matrix as follow:
PRIORITY | HIGH URGENCY | MEDIUM URGENCY | LOW URGENCY |
---|---|---|---|
HIGHT IMPACT | CRITICAL | HIGH | STANDARD |
MEDIUM IMPACT | HIGH | STANDARD | LOW |
LOW IMPACT | STANDARDD | LOW | LOW |
Once we have categorised the request into either critical, high, standard or low we would then use this to determine our response time. We of course always retain discretion for any unusual set of circumstances where we can override the SLAs. For example perhaps the issue affects your customers, or key staff are having issues with a critical project with an impending deadline.
SLA's | RESPONSE | FIX |
---|---|---|
LOW | WITHIN 1 HOUR | WITHIN 6 HOURS |
STANDARD | WITHIN 1 HOUR | WITHIN 4 HOURS |
HIGH | WITHIN 1 HOUR | WITHIN 2 HOURS |
CRITICAL | WITHIN 30 MINUTES | WINTHIN 1 HOUR |
*hours are counted as business hours 9:00am to 5.30pm, Monday to Friday excluding bank holidays
These timers are a maximum limit not our aim, we always aim to deliver fixes as quickly as possible. Our SLAs are the maximum wait time you should expect to receive in 95% of cases.

A standard ticket journey looks something like this: You log a ticket that’s a standard priority – within 1 hour we’ll respond by having your ticket assigned and correctly prioritised. Within 4 hours we’ll plan to start work on your case and within 16 hours – 2 days, we’ll fix your issue.
In certain circumstances, we will put a clock on hold – for example when we are awaiting a response from the customer with further information or approval for work that may have a temporary impact on the customers business or if a site visit is required.
When we respond to your ticket request. This is not us just letting you know that we have your ticket, we will give you a time scale for when we will start working on the issue and confirm who is dealing with your ticket so you have got someone to refer back to.
This is when we plan to start work on your issue. This is to keep us on track and get started on your issue and ensure expectations are met and that we are resolving your issue in good time.
When the issue will be fixed. Where the issue is our responsibility, we will fix as quickly as reasonable to do so, Fixes times can vary specifically from job to job but the plan will set out a reasonable timeframe for this to happen.
These SLA’s are a guide for the sales team, service team and our customers to set an expectation as to how and how quickly we will deal with a request. We will always strive to fix issues as soon as possible and our aim is to exceed our SLA’s in every instance.
